Analysis

The most recent figure for fertilizer use per hectare of cropland in Eritrea is 1.87, measured in 2023.

That represents a change of down 52.5% on the previous year and up 57.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, fertilizer use per hectare of cropland in Eritrea peaked at 21.8 in 1999 and was at its lowest, 0.01, in 2004.

That places Eritrea 189th out of 200 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Fertilizer use per hectare of cropland in Eritrea, year by year

Annual values for Fertilizer use per hectare of cropland in Eritrea, 1993 to 2023.
Year Value Change
1993 1.4
1994 2.97 +112.1%
1995 3.66 +23.2%
1996 13.45 +267.5%
1997 15.26 +13.5%
1998 13 -14.8%
1999 21.8 +67.7%
2000 19.36 -11.2%
2001 9.68 -50.0%
2002 6.21 -35.8%
2003 1.38 -77.8%
2004 0.01 -99.3%
2005 2.31 +23000.0%
2006 0.01 -99.6%
2007 3.48 +34700.0%
2009 2.77 -20.4%
2010 0.41 -85.2%
2011 0.82 +100.0%
2012 0.97 +18.3%
2013 1.19 +22.7%
2014 1.46 +22.7%
2015 1.47 +0.7%
2016 2.78 +89.1%
2017 2.56 -7.9%
2018 6.78 +164.8%
2019 5.97 -11.9%
2020 5.04 -15.6%
2021 2.99 -40.7%
2022 3.94 +31.8%
2023 1.87 -52.5%
